Seth can log phone calls straight into Gorgias as tickets. Your customers call, Seth handles the conversation, and the whole thing shows up in your helpdesk with the customer matched, a summary and full transcript attached, and tags so you can filter. No copy-paste, no separate call log to check.

Who this is for

You're a Shopify brand using Gorgias as your support helpdesk, and you want phone calls to live in the same place as your email, chat, and social tickets. If your team already works out of Gorgias all day, this keeps Seth's calls in their normal flow instead of in a separate dashboard.

What you get

  • Every call becomes a Gorgias ticket. Calls Seth handled get logged as a closed ticket for your records. Calls that need a human, anything unresolved or escalated, come in open so your team picks them up.

  • The customer is matched for you. Seth looks up the caller in Gorgias by phone number and attaches the ticket to the right person. No hunting for who called.

  • Summary and full transcript on every ticket. A short summary at the top for quick triage, and the full call transcript below when you need the detail.

  • Tags for filtering. Each ticket is tagged with Seth AI call, the call outcome (resolved, unresolved, transferred, escalated, or unclear), and the call category (like WISMO or returns). Build a Gorgias View on any of these to slice Seth's calls how you want.

  • It doesn't add to your Gorgias bill. Gorgias only bills a ticket once your team replies to it. The call records Seth logs sit there for free until someone actually responds, which only happens on the ones worth handling.

How to connect

  1. Go to your Seth dashboard and open Settings → Integrations.

  2. Find the Gorgias card and click Connect Gorgias.

  3. Type your Gorgias account name. That's just the first part of your Gorgias URL. If you log in at ringlystore.gorgias.com, your account name is ringlystore. You only need the name, not the full web address.

  4. Click Continue. You'll be sent to Gorgias to approve the connection.

  5. Approve it, and you'll come back to Seth with a "Gorgias is connected" confirmation.

That's it. From that point on, Seth logs calls to your helpdesk automatically.

What a logged call looks like in Gorgias

  • Subject: a short label with the caller's number.

  • Body: the summary, the caller's details, the full transcript, and a link to open the call in Ringly.

  • Tags: Seth AI call plus the outcome and the category.

  • Status: resolved and transferred calls come in closed as a record. Unresolved and escalated calls come in open so they sit in your team's queue.

Disconnecting

  1. On the Gorgias card in Settings → Integrations, click the three-dots menu.

  2. Choose Disconnect.

  3. Confirm in the popup.

One extra step on Gorgias's side: Gorgias doesn't let us remove the app for you, so to fully clean up, go to https://your-account.gorgias.com/app/settings/integrations/mine and delete the Ringly app there too.

Reconnecting

Seth keeps the connection alive on its own, so you normally never touch this. If the connection ever expires or gets revoked, the Gorgias card shows a "connection expired" warning with a Reconnect button. Click it to re-authorize with Gorgias and restore the connection.

FAQ

Does this cost extra?
No, the Gorgias integration is included. You'll need your own active Gorgias account.

Will the call tickets run up my Gorgias bill?
No. Gorgias only counts a ticket as billable once a message is sent from your helpdesk. The records Seth logs are inbound-only, so they don't add to your bill unless your team replies to one.

Does every call create a ticket?
Almost. The exception is calls where there's no caller to attach to, like a blocked or anonymous number with no details. Those are skipped so your helpdesk doesn't fill up with empty contacts.

Will it create duplicate tickets?
No. Each call creates one ticket, and Seth matches the caller to your existing Gorgias customer rather than making a new contact every time.

Will I still get escalation emails?
Once Gorgias is connected, escalations come in as Gorgias tickets instead of emails, so your helpdesk becomes the single place to handle them. You won't get the same escalation twice.

Does Seth read or change my existing Gorgias tickets?
No. Seth only creates new tickets for its own calls and looks up customers to attach those tickets. It doesn't edit or close your team's other tickets.

What permissions does Seth get?
Just what it needs to create tickets and look up customers. You approve the exact scopes on the Gorgias screen during connect.

Is my data secure?
The connection uses Gorgias's standard OAuth approval, and the access tokens are stored privately, only reachable by your own workspace.

Troubleshooting

"Invalid Gorgias account name" when I type my account.
Enter only the account name, lowercase, letters, numbers, and hyphens only. Don't paste the full URL or add .gorgias.com. If your login is ringlystore.gorgias.com, just type ringlystore.

I approved the connection but got an error message.
First, reload your Settings page and check the Gorgias card. If it shows connected, you're good. If it still shows not connected, try Connect Gorgias again in the same browser session (don't switch browsers or log out mid-flow).

The card says "connection expired."
Click Reconnect. Seth will take you back to Gorgias to re-authorize. If it keeps expiring, your Gorgias account access may have been revoked on the Gorgias side, check that the Ringly app is still installed under your Gorgias integrations.

Calls aren't showing up as tickets.
Confirm the card shows connected and not expired, and that the call actually completed. Calls from blocked or anonymous numbers are skipped by design. If identified calls still aren't appearing, reach out and we'll look at the connection on our end.
